Seven Sri Lankans Deported from UAE Return Home
31-May-2026.
Seven Sri Lankan nationals detained by security authorities in the United Arab Emirates (UAE) and later deported have returned to Sri Lanka.
The individuals were reportedly arrested for allegedly storing photographs and videos of drones and missiles used in Middle Eastern conflicts on their mobile phones, as well as for engaging with related online content through likes and comments.
They arrived at Bandaranaike International Airport, Katunayake, on May 27 aboard Air Arabia flight 3L-708 from Abu Dhabi.
The deportees have been identified as Isuru Pradeep de Soysa (29) of Ambalangoda, Nilanga Namal Abeywardena (23) of Marapana, Kihan Danushka (33) of Bandaragama, Hevage Kalana Dasala Jayaratne (23) of Borella, Manorathna Arachchige Ishan Harsha Priyantha (27) of Borella, Shahin Abran Nilavdeen (25) of Polonnaruwa, and Fasloon Nisar Abdul Naser (32) of Wattala.
